Responsibilities

  • Performs preventative and corrective maintenance on guest rooms, public areas, and hotel equipment
  • Supervise, train, and mentor Maintenance staff
  • Assign, manage, and delegate work to ensure the timely completion of multiple tasks
  • Work closely with the General Manager as a department head and support staff
  • Take written and verbal direction; communicate effectively via phone, email, and computer systems
  • Identify when repairs require outside contractors, obtain multiple bids and select the best value
  • Oversee contractors onside and follow up to ensure quality and timely completion
  • Respond quickly to maintenance emergencies and make repaid decisions to minmize guest impact
  • Maintain accurate records of maintenance performed, equipment failures, inventory, and purchase orders
  • Order tools, equipment, fixtures, and rental equipment, coordinating delivery and return
  • Ensure all equipment is organized, inventoried, and properly maintained
  • Maintain knowledge of plumbing, gas, electrical, and water shutoff locations
  • Ensure compliance with brand standards, company policies, and safety regulations
  • Maintain regular attendance, punctuality, professional appearance, and a safe work environment
  • May need to lift up-to 75lbs
  • HVAC/PTAC maintenance, troubleshooting, filter changes, fan replacement, and debris removal
  • Electrical repairs including outlets, GFI, breakers, fuses, light fixtures, and basic troubleshooting
  • Plumbing repairs including fixtures, gaskets, drain clearing, leak detection, and pipe replacement (PVC, copper, flexible)
  • Pool and spa maintenance including chemical balancing, testing, cleaning, and filter backwashing
  • Ice machine cleaning, maintenance, and troubleshooting
  • Door hardware, locks, closers, and hotel lock programming
  • Carpentry, drywall, painting, caulking, tile, grout, wall vinyl, and fixture installation
  • Laundry equipment preventative maintenance and vent cleaning
  • TV, remote, and telephone troubleshooting
  • Exterior and grounds maintenance including power washing, irrigation repair, drain cleaning, and debris removal
  • Carpet cleaning and general facility upkeep
